From mboxrd@z Thu Jan 1 00:00:00 1970 From: Joonas Lahtinen Subject: Re: [PATCH] drm/i915: Add missing MacBook Pro models with dual channel LVDS Date: Thu, 30 Apr 2015 12:42:10 +0300 Message-ID: <1430386930.25028.0.camel@jlahtine-mobl1> References: <20150416071459.DB68B6E96B@gabe.freedesktop.org> <87iocfnhgd.fsf@intel.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mga03.intel.com (mga03.intel.com [134.134.136.65]) by gabe.freedesktop.org (Postfix) with ESMTP id 83F3B6E1AC for ; Thu, 30 Apr 2015 02:42:13 -0700 (PDT) In-Reply-To: <87iocfnhgd.fsf@intel.com>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: Jani Nikula Cc: "intel-gfx@lists.freedesktop.org" List-Id: intel-gfx@lists.freedesktop.org T24ga2UsIDIwMTUtMDQtMjkgYXQgMTc6MjEgKzAzMDAsIEphbmkgTmlrdWxhIHdyb3RlOgo+IE9u IFN1biwgMTIgQXByIDIwMTUsIEx1a2FzIFd1bm5lciA8bHVrYXNAd3VubmVyLmRlPiB3cm90ZToK PiA+IFNpbmdsZSBjaGFubmVsIExWRFMgbWF4ZXMgb3V0IGF0IDExMiBNSHouIEFsbCAxNyIgbW9k ZWxzIHdpdGggaTkxNQo+ID4gZ3JhcGhpY3MgaGFkIGEgcmVzb2x1dGlvbiBvZiAxOTIweDEyMDAg KDE5MyBNSHopLCBuZWNlc3NpdGF0aW5nIGR1YWwKPiA+IGNoYW5uZWwgTFZEUy4gVGhlIDE1IiBw cmUtcmV0aW5hIG1vZGVscyBoYWQgZWl0aGVyIDE0NDB4OTAwICgxMDYgTUh6KQo+ID4gb3IgMTY4 MHgxMDUwICgxMTkgTUh6KSwgYm90aCB2ZXJzaW9ucyB1c2VkIGR1YWwgY2hhbm5lbCBMVkRTIGV2 ZW4KPiA+IHRob3VnaCB0aGUgc21hbGxlciBvbmUgd291bGQgaGF2ZSBmaXQgaW50byBhIHNpbmds ZSBjaGFubmVsLgo+ID4KPiA+IFNpZ25lZC1vZmYtYnk6IEx1a2FzIFd1bm5lciA8bHVrYXNAd3Vu bmVyLmRlPgo+ID4gVGVzdGVkLWJ5OiBMdWthcyBXdW5uZXIgPGx1a2FzQHd1bm5lci5kZT4KPiAK PiBBY2tlZC1ieTogSmFuaSBOaWt1bGEgPGphbmkubmlrdWxhQGludGVsLmNvbT4KPiAKPiA+IC0t LQo+ID4gIGRyaXZlcnMvZ3B1L2RybS9pOTE1L2ludGVsX2x2ZHMuYyB8IDI2ICsrKysrKysrKysr KysrKysrKysrKysrKy0tCj4gPiAgMSBmaWxlIGNoYW5nZWQsIDI0IGluc2VydGlvbnMoKyksIDIg ZGVsZXRpb25zKC0pCj4gPgo+ID4gZGlmZiAtLWdpdCBhL2RyaXZlcnMvZ3B1L2RybS9pOTE1L2lu dGVsX2x2ZHMuYyBiL2RyaXZlcnMvZ3B1L2RybS9pOTE1L2ludGVsX2x2ZHMuYwo+ID4gaW5kZXgg MDcxYjk2ZC4uNDE3Y2NhYiAxMDA2NDQKPiA+IC0tLSBhL2RyaXZlcnMvZ3B1L2RybS9pOTE1L2lu dGVsX2x2ZHMuYwo+ID4gKysrIGIvZHJpdmVycy9ncHUvZHJtL2k5MTUvaW50ZWxfbHZkcy5jCj4g PiBAQCAtODEyLDEyICs4MTIsMjggQEAgc3RhdGljIGludCBpbnRlbF9kdWFsX2xpbmtfbHZkc19j YWxsYmFjayhjb25zdCBzdHJ1Y3QgZG1pX3N5c3RlbV9pZCAqaWQpCj4gPiAgc3RhdGljIGNvbnN0 IHN0cnVjdCBkbWlfc3lzdGVtX2lkIGludGVsX2R1YWxfbGlua19sdmRzW10gPSB7Cj4gPiAgCXsK PiA+ICAJCS5jYWxsYmFjayA9IGludGVsX2R1YWxfbGlua19sdmRzX2NhbGxiYWNrLAo+ID4gLQkJ LmlkZW50ID0gIkFwcGxlIE1hY0Jvb2sgUHJvIChDb3JlIGk1L2k3IFNlcmllcykiLAo+ID4gKwkJ LmlkZW50ID0gIkFwcGxlIE1hY0Jvb2sgUHJvIDE1XCIgKDIwMTApIiwKPiA+ICsJCS5tYXRjaGVz ID0gewo+ID4gKwkJCURNSV9NQVRDSChETUlfU1lTX1ZFTkRPUiwgIkFwcGxlIEluYy4iKSwKPiA+ ICsJCQlETUlfTUFUQ0goRE1JX1BST0RVQ1RfTkFNRSwgIk1hY0Jvb2tQcm82LDIiKSwKPiA+ICsJ CX0sCj4gPiArCX0sCj4gPiArCXsKPiA+ICsJCS5jYWxsYmFjayA9IGludGVsX2R1YWxfbGlua19s dmRzX2NhbGxiYWNrLAo+ID4gKwkJLmlkZW50ID0gIkFwcGxlIE1hY0Jvb2sgUHJvIDE1XCIgKDIw MTEpIiwKPiA+ICAJCS5tYXRjaGVzID0gewo+ID4gIAkJCURNSV9NQVRDSChETUlfU1lTX1ZFTkRP UiwgIkFwcGxlIEluYy4iKSwKPiA+ICAJCQlETUlfTUFUQ0goRE1JX1BST0RVQ1RfTkFNRSwgIk1h Y0Jvb2tQcm84LDIiKSwKPiA+ICAJCX0sCj4gPiAgCX0sCj4gPiArCXsKPiA+ICsJCS5jYWxsYmFj ayA9IGludGVsX2R1YWxfbGlua19sdmRzX2NhbGxiYWNrLAo+ID4gKwkJLmlkZW50ID0gIkFwcGxl IE1hY0Jvb2sgUHJvIDE1XCIgKDIwMTIpIiwKPiA+ICsJCS5tYXRjaGVzID0gewo+ID4gKwkJCURN SV9NQVRDSChETUlfU1lTX1ZFTkRPUiwgIkFwcGxlIEluYy4iKSwKPiA+ICsJCQlETUlfTUFUQ0go RE1JX1BST0RVQ1RfTkFNRSwgIk1hY0Jvb2tQcm85LDEiKSwKPiA+ICsJCX0sCj4gPiArCX0sCj4g PiAgCXsgfQkvKiB0ZXJtaW5hdGluZyBlbnRyeSAqLwo+ID4gIH07Cj4gPiAgCj4gPiBAQCAtODQ3 LDYgKzg2MywxMSBAQCBzdGF0aWMgYm9vbCBjb21wdXRlX2lzX2R1YWxfbGlua19sdmRzKHN0cnVj dCBpbnRlbF9sdmRzX2VuY29kZXIgKmx2ZHNfZW5jb2RlcikKPiA+ICAJaWYgKGk5MTUubHZkc19j aGFubmVsX21vZGUgPiAwKQo+ID4gIAkJcmV0dXJuIGk5MTUubHZkc19jaGFubmVsX21vZGUgPT0g MjsKPiA+ICAKPiA+ICsJLyogc2luZ2xlIGNoYW5uZWwgTFZEUyBpcyBsaW1pdGVkIHRvIDExMiBr SHogKi8KCnMva0h6L01Iei8KCj4gPiArCWlmIChsdmRzX2VuY29kZXItPmF0dGFjaGVkX2Nvbm5l Y3Rvci0+YmFzZS5wYW5lbC5maXhlZF9tb2RlLT5jbG9jawo+ID4gKwkgICAgPiAxMTI5OTkpCj4g PiArCQlyZXR1cm4gdHJ1ZTsKPiA+ICsKPiA+ICAJaWYgKGRtaV9jaGVja19zeXN0ZW0oaW50ZWxf ZHVhbF9saW5rX2x2ZHMpKQo+ID4gIAkJcmV0dXJuIHRydWU7Cj4gPiAgCj4gPiBAQCAtMTEwNCw2 ICsxMTI1LDggQEAgdm9pZCBpbnRlbF9sdmRzX2luaXQoc3RydWN0IGRybV9kZXZpY2UgKmRldikK PiA+ICBvdXQ6Cj4gPiAgCW11dGV4X3VubG9jaygmZGV2LT5tb2RlX2NvbmZpZy5tdXRleCk7Cj4g PiAgCj4gPiArCWludGVsX3BhbmVsX2luaXQoJmludGVsX2Nvbm5lY3Rvci0+cGFuZWwsIGZpeGVk X21vZGUsIGRvd25jbG9ja19tb2RlKTsKPiA+ICsKPiA+ICAJbHZkc19lbmNvZGVyLT5pc19kdWFs X2xpbmsgPSBjb21wdXRlX2lzX2R1YWxfbGlua19sdmRzKGx2ZHNfZW5jb2Rlcik7Cj4gPiAgCURS TV9ERUJVR19LTVMoImRldGVjdGVkICVzLWxpbmsgbHZkcyBjb25maWd1cmF0aW9uXG4iLAo+ID4g IAkJICAgICAgbHZkc19lbmNvZGVyLT5pc19kdWFsX2xpbmsgPyAiZHVhbCIgOiAic2luZ2xlIik7 Cj4gPiBAQCAtMTExOCw3ICsxMTQxLDYgQEAgb3V0Ogo+ID4gIAl9Cj4gPiAgCWRybV9jb25uZWN0 b3JfcmVnaXN0ZXIoY29ubmVjdG9yKTsKPiA+ICAKPiA+IC0JaW50ZWxfcGFuZWxfaW5pdCgmaW50 ZWxfY29ubmVjdG9yLT5wYW5lbCwgZml4ZWRfbW9kZSwgZG93bmNsb2NrX21vZGUpOwo+ID4gIAlp bnRlbF9wYW5lbF9zZXR1cF9iYWNrbGlnaHQoY29ubmVjdG9yLCBJTlZBTElEX1BJUEUpOwo+ID4g IAo+ID4gIAlyZXR1cm47Cj4gPiAtLSAKPiA+IDEuOC41LjIgKEFwcGxlIEdpdC00OCkKPiA+Cj4g PiBfX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fXwo+ID4gSW50 ZWwtZ2Z4IG1haWxpbmcgbGlzdAo+ID4gSW50ZWwtZ2Z4QGxpc3RzLmZyZWVkZXNrdG9wLm9yZwo+ ID4gaHR0cDovL2xpc3RzLmZyZWVkZXNrdG9wLm9yZy9tYWlsbWFuL2xpc3RpbmZvL2ludGVsLWdm eAo+IAoKC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fCklu dGVsLWdmeCBtYWlsaW5nIGxpc3QKSW50ZWwtZ2Z4QGxpc3RzLmZyZWVkZXNrdG9wLm9yZwpodHRw Oi8vbGlzdHMuZnJlZWRlc2t0b3Aub3JnL21haWxtYW4vbGlzdGluZm8vaW50ZWwtZ2Z4Cg==